The general consensus from reviewers at IGN and PC Gamer is that is a "fine" but deeply flawed reimagining of the classic tactical RPG series. While the tactical hex-based combat is widely praised as deep and challenging, the shift to a third-person "open-world" exploration mode is frequently cited as a tedious "walking simulator" with clunky controls.
